About Remi Berben

Remi Berben is a Project Manager with extensive experience in various roles within engineering and project management across Belgium. He has worked for notable organizations such as Akka Technologies, Sonaca, and IBA, and holds multiple degrees in engineering and management.

Current Role at IBA

Remi Berben has been serving as a Project Manager at IBA since 2022. He operates in a hybrid work environment based in Louvain-la-Neuve, Région wallonne, Belgium. In this role, he is responsible for overseeing various projects within the organization, applying his extensive experience in project management to ensure successful outcomes.

Previous Experience at Akka Technologies

Prior to his current position, Remi Berben held multiple roles at Akka Technologies. He worked as a Technical Project Leader for SONACA SA in Belgium from 2015 to 2016. He also served as a Project Manager for FN Herstal from 2016 to 2017 and as a Leader of the 'Practice in Project Management' from 2016 to 2018. Additionally, he was involved as a Program Manager for SONACA SA from 2017 to 2018 and as a Site Leader for both FN Herstal and SONACA SA during his tenure.

Research Engineer Experience

Remi Berben worked as a Research Engineer in Materials and Process at Université catholique de Louvain from 2010 to 2012. This role involved conducting research and development in materials science, contributing to academic projects and enhancing his expertise in engineering processes.

Educational Background

Remi Berben holds a Master in Industrial Engineering with a specialization in Chemistry, focusing on polymers and paintings, from Institut Meurice (HELDB), completed in 2010. He furthered his education by obtaining a Master of Business Administration (MBA) from HEC Liège between 2018 and 2020. Additionally, he studied Management at ICHEC, achieving a Master’s degree in 2011.

Project Management in the Nuclear Sector

From 2020 to 2022, Remi Berben worked as a Project Manager Consultant at Sonaca for the ENGIE project at the Tihange Nuclear Power Plant. In this role, he managed project activities related to nuclear energy, applying his project management skills in a highly regulated and technical environment.
